I see nothing about the books that makes them appear to be fake. At the same time, I see posts like this on a regular basis, and it is usually because somebody is being offered amazing books like these at a phenomenal price.  If that stack of books is legit, they are worth tens of thousands of dollars.

And yet, if you offered me that stack for, say, $3000, I would pass unless I could inspect the books in person. Generally, a post like this leads to a scam 100% of the time.  There are all kinds of ways books could be made to look like the real thing in photos, and yet still be complete garbage.

More information about where the photo came from could help to ascertain authenticity.  If they came from somebody who claims they know nothing about comics, run away fast.

For sure the spideys are fake.  They are color copies. Look at the wraps. They are 100% identical.   
agree on the DD 1.  Very unnatural white cover.  Most likely color copy or facsimile.  
by default I’ll say the hulks are bunk.  I’d ask for pics of back and insides

Here's another way to think about it.  Somebody who knows absolutely nothing about comics would never just happen to end up with these exact five books, especially in the condition they appear to be.  Somebody who knows a little about comics would know not to sell them on a little-known platform.

Somebody with enough Internet savvy to use the app you describe would also be able to Google these books and easily learn their value and find more appropriate sales platforms.  

Unless I could hold the books in hand, I wouldn't touch the deal.  And I wouldn't go out of my way to hold them in my hand, because I know exactly what I'd find:  fakes.
